Factor prevalence of CHD in different sex
Description There was a clear sex difference in prevalence of CHD, with 7.5 per 1000 live births among 116,728 girls compared to 6.4 per 1000 live births among 127,295 boys

Objective To investigate the prevalence and risk factors of congenital heart disease in Yunnan, China which has diverse ethnic groups.
